You don’t have to stand in the middle of the woods to be surrounded by the forest. The home you live in, the food you eat, the clothes you wear, the books you read – they all come from trees growing in Texas.
It doesn’t matter where you are, the forest is with you. May the Forest Be with You, Always is this year’s Texas Soil and Water Stewardship Week theme and we're encouraging all to appreciate the trees, and their abundant benefits, around them.
As our world faces environmental challenges, it is important to recognize the solutions that trees can provide. With 59 million acres of forests covering Texas, our forests can make a big impact on our state with the help of our stewardship.
